Penalties.
(a) Whoever, for the purpose of obtaining any loan or credit from any person, partnership, association or corporation with the intent that such loans or advance of credit shall be offered to or accepted by the Corporation for guaranty, or for the purpose of credit, or mortgage guaranteed by the said Corporation, or the acceptance, release, or substitution of any security on such loan, advance of credit, or for the purpose of influencing in any way the action of the said Corporation under this Act, (1) makes, passes, utters or publishes, or causes to be made any statement knowing to be false, or (2) alters, forges, or counterfeits, or causes or procures to be altered, forged, or counterfeited, any instrument, paper or documents, or (3) utters, publishes, or passes as true or causes to be uttered, published, or passed as true, any instrument, paper or documents, knowing it to have been altered, forged or counterfeited, or (4) willfully overvalues any security, asset, or income, shall be punished by a fine of not less than the amount of the loan or loans involved or by imprisonment for not more than ten(10)years or both.
(b) Whoever (1) falsely makes, forges, or counterfeits any obligation or coupon, in imitation of or purporting to be an obligation or coupon under authority of this Act, or (2) passes, utters or publishes, or attempts to pass, utter, or publish any false, forged, or counterfeited obligation or coupon purporting to have been so issued knowing the same to be false, forged or counterfeited, or (3) falsely utters any obligation or coupon so issued or purporting to have been so issued, or (4) passes, utters, publishes, or attempts to pass, utters or publish, as true, any falsely altered or spurious obligation or coupon so issued or purporting to have been so issued, knowing the same to be falsely altered or spurious shall be punished by a fine of not less than the amount of loan involved, or by imprisonment for not more than five(5)years, or both.
(c) Any person (1) who willfully and knowingly makes, circulates, or transmits to another or others any statement, or rumor written, printed, or by word of mouth, which is untrue in fact and is directly or by inference derogatory to the financial condition or affects the solvency or financial standing of the Corporation, or 92) who knowingly counsels, aids, procures, or induces another to start, transmit, or circulate such any statement of rumor, is guilty of felony punishable by a fine of not less than the amount of loan involved or by imprisonment of not exceeding one(1)year, or both.
